python开发

mac下Python开发用到指令

2017-02-09  本文已影响24人  宝宝家的隔壁老王

1、Linux下

1、删除以 - 开头的文件,如 -2.png
rm ./-2.png
2、查找文件sinatra
mdfind -name sinatra
或者 find ~ -name sinatra # ~表示路径
3、修改文件名
mv name new_name

2、Python 断点调试
import pdb; pdb.set_trace()


3、MYSQL删除数据库

mysqladmin -u username -p DROP databasename
如:mysql -u root -p DROP mysql_test

4、启动 mysql 如果出现以下报错:

.. ERROR! The server quit without updating PID file (/usr/local/var/mysql/wangjiandeMacBook-Pro.local.pid). 

可能原因:进程里已经存在 mysql 进程
解决方法:用命令 ps -ef | grep mysqld 查看是否有 mysqld 进程,如果有,使用 ‘kill -9 进程号’杀死,然后重新启动mysql


5、Python

eval():将字符串当成python的表达式
repr():将python变量或表达式转换成字符串

6、curl 下载文件
curl -o filename url


7 、用于文件树管理的快速启用server的python命令

1、python 2.* 版本
  python -m SimpleHTTPServer 5000
2、python 3.* 版本
  python -m http.server 5000
通过对宿主机的 ip 加上 5000 端口即可访问所起服务路径下的文件树。
上一篇下一篇

猜你喜欢

热点阅读